We are pleased to announce that a small amount of money for student travel
is available for the meeting, which will be held on April 11th in the
Informatics Forum, University of Edinburgh.

We also ask anyone intending to attend the meeting to register by *March
31st*, to allow us to finalise catering.

The theme of this meeting is *to understand how ontology development and
application are being used to address problems* in the UK. Amongst other
areas of interest, there will be a particular focus on creating and using *open
data*. The program and audience is intentionally very diverse; the aim is
to cover areas from many disciplines. We are particularly interested in
bringing together those creating and developing the technology with those
using the technology in industry, government and public organisations.

There will be 18 short talks from leading academics, and practitioners from
major organisations and government, as well as a demo session and a
networking session.  The programme is given below.
